Hope College has swept the most valuable swimmer honors in the Michigan Intercollegiate Athletic Association (MIAA).

Senior Betsy VandenBerg of Beverly Hills, Mich. (Southfield Christian HS) and junior Josh Boss of Jenison, Mich. (Jenison HS) have been selected the most valuable swimmers in a season-ending vote of coaches.

They are among 14 Hope swimmers and divers voted to the All-MIAA teams. The Hope teams finished second in their respective MIAA standings.

VandenBerg is being honored as women's league MVP for the second time in her career. This year she was triple winner at the league championships capturing first place in the 200-yard individual medley, and the 100-yard and 200-yard breaststroke events. She won the gold medal in the breaststroke events four consecutive years. She went on to win the NCAA Division III national championships in the 200-yard breaststroke for the second consecutive year and was silver medalist in the 100-yard breaststroke.

Boss was the co-most valuable swimmer as a sophomore. This year he was the league champion in both the 100-yard and 200-yard breaststroke for the third consecutive year. He is the two-time defending national Division III champion in the 200-yard breaststroke.

Joining VandenBerg as a four-time All-MIAA swimmer is senior Chris Dattels of Wilmette, Ill. (New Trier HS).
